“To attain food sufficiency all leadership hands must be on deck.”
Her Excellency Mrs Fatima Bio (Fatimaculture) has demonstrated her commitment towards the attainment of food sufficiency in Sierra Leone by establishing a 200 acre farm in Masiaka, Northern Province.

What President Bio said that all ministers and institutional heads should embark on farming has been zestfully translated into action. The farm grows cash crops that can be readily available for the market. The vantage point of establishing the farm is to inspire women to rise from their comfort zones and face the challenge in front of them. She believes women’s empowerment can best be realised through agriculture; thus, women can play a focal role in the economic development of the land that they love—Sierra Leone. Drawing examples from Thailand and China, the glittering personality noted that women must be in the driving seat in the attainment of food sufficiency not as traders alone but as farm owners.
“This farm will serve a source of empowerment for the women in this community and the women in all communities in Sierra Leone. My aim is not to score political points, but to let women know that they must not only be servants in the kitchen but also major players in the boosting of our economy by embarking on agriculture. Agriculture is life; therefore we must make every reasonable effort to save life by engaging in food production. We have rich soil, enough sunshine and rain to achieve food sufficiency, so we must take advantage of the blessings God gave us. We must defeat the purpose of rice and other food related importation by growing our crops and feeding ourselves,” she said.
